The Overlook Film Festival, a New Orleans-based horror genre film festival, has announced its audience and jury prize winners for its 10th annual edition. The festival, which hosted 25 sold-out screenings and events with over 8,000 attendees, included the feature film Audience Award for "Obsession," short film "Scissors," and Grand Jury Prize for Feature Film for "Never After Dark," while the Scariest Feature Award went to Taratoa Stappard's "Mārama". The festival also introduced a new section, Side Shows, featuring films that didn't fit the strict definition of horror. The event also featured a special appearance from makeup artist Rick Baker, who presented a special 45th anniversary screening of "An American Werewolf in London" and received the festival's Master of Horror Award.
